Back to Search
Start Over
From One Language to the Next: Applications of Analogical Transfer for Programming Education
- Source :
-
ACM Transactions on Computing Education . Dec 2022 22(4). - Publication Year :
- 2022
-
Abstract
- The 1980s and 1990s saw a robust connection between computer science education and cognitive psychology as researchers worked to understand how students learn to program. More recently, academic disciplines such as science and engineering have begun drawing on cognitive psychology research and theories of learning to create instructional materials and teacher professional development materials based on theories of learning, to some success. In this paper, we follow a similar approach by highlighting common areas of interest between computer science education and cognitive psychology--specifically theories of analogical transfer--and discuss how cross-pollination of theoretical constructs between disciplines can support research on the teaching and learning of multiple programming languages. We will also discuss areas where computing education research can adapt the existing theories from cognitive psychology to develop domain-specific theories of knowledge transfer in computing and feed back into cognitive psychology research to inform larger debates about the nature of cognition and learning.
Details
- Language :
- English
- ISSN :
- 1946-6226
- Volume :
- 22
- Issue :
- 4
- Database :
- ERIC
- Journal :
- ACM Transactions on Computing Education
- Publication Type :
- Academic Journal
- Accession number :
- EJ1380726
- Document Type :
- Journal Articles<br />Reports - Descriptive
- Full Text :
- https://doi.org/10.1145/3487051